How much energy does a 12V 100Ah battery need?
To fully recharge a 12V 100Ah battery, you’ll need approximately 1200Wh. Adding a 15% buffer for efficiency losses requires about 1412Wh of energy. Divide your total energy requirement by the number of peak sun hours in your location. Assuming 5 peak sun hours, you’ll need a solar panel that can produce: 1412Wh ÷ 5h ≈ 282W.
How many watts can a 12V battery charge?
A 12V battery's capacity can range from as low as 50Ah to as high as 200Ah, depending on its intended application. The general rule of thumb is to choose a solar panel that can provide 1.5 to 2 times the battery's capacity in watts. For instance, a 100Ah battery would typically require a 150 to 200-watt solar panel to ensure efficient charging.
